Mercurial > vim
comparison src/libvterm/src/pen.c @ 11790:4dfebc1b2674 v8.0.0777
patch 8.0.0777: compiler warnings with 64 bit compiler
commit https://github.com/vim/vim/commit/a1b5b0928118b135f9917679c0da28175c845140
Author: Bram Moolenaar <Bram@vim.org>
Date: Wed Jul 26 21:29:34 2017 +0200
patch 8.0.0777: compiler warnings with 64 bit compiler
Problem: Compiler warnings with 64 bit compiler.
Solution: Add type casts. (Mike Williams)
author | Christian Brabandt <cb@256bit.org> |
---|---|
date | Wed, 26 Jul 2017 21:30:04 +0200 |
parents | c76b672df584 |
children | 1c0c6918926f |
comparison
equal
deleted
inserted
replaced
11789:48600c3e7e94 | 11790:4dfebc1b2674 |
---|---|
78 switch(palette) { | 78 switch(palette) { |
79 case 2: /* RGB mode - 3 args contain colour values directly */ | 79 case 2: /* RGB mode - 3 args contain colour values directly */ |
80 if(argcount < 3) | 80 if(argcount < 3) |
81 return argcount; | 81 return argcount; |
82 | 82 |
83 col->red = CSI_ARG(args[0]); | 83 col->red = (uint8_t)CSI_ARG(args[0]); |
84 col->green = CSI_ARG(args[1]); | 84 col->green = (uint8_t)CSI_ARG(args[1]); |
85 col->blue = CSI_ARG(args[2]); | 85 col->blue = (uint8_t)CSI_ARG(args[2]); |
86 | 86 |
87 return 3; | 87 return 3; |
88 | 88 |
89 case 5: /* XTerm 256-colour mode */ | 89 case 5: /* XTerm 256-colour mode */ |
90 if(index) | 90 if(index) |